Mrs. Merkel's Classroom Procedures
Classroom Discussions: Only one person speaks at a time. Raise your hand to speak. I will recognize individuals to speak. Respect the opinion of others.
Start of Class: Come into class quietly, turn in your homework, gather all required supplies, and begin the assignment on the screen. This is not time to socialize with others. The assignment is due 5 minutes after the start of class. We will then begin our daily quiz.
Heading Papers
Center of the Top Line: Title of Notes, Quiz, or Assignment
In the Top Right Corner (Right of the Red Line & Above the Blue Lines):
Name
Period
Date
Handing in Assignments: Hold your paper face down in your left hand. Your right hand should be ready to accept the paper(s) from your neighbor. Papers should be passed starting from the right side of the room. Hold onto your paper until you receive the paper(s) from your neighbor. I will collect the papers from those on the left of the classroom.
End of Class: The bell does not dismiss you. Stay in your seats until I dismiss you. We will work in class until the end of the period. I will let you know when it is time to pack up.
When I Want Your Attention: When you see &/or hear one of these cues: Hand Raised; Music Cues; “All Who Hear My Voice . . .”, stop your current activity, turn towards me, and wait for instructions. If you are in a group activity, be sure your other group members notice the signal.
Hall Passes: No passes will be given the first and last 15 minutes of class. Raise 2 fingers in the air. If appropriate at the time, I will fill out your hall pass request and give you the pass. Sign out on the clipboard by the door. Return the pass to me for confirmation and sign in at the door. Points will be given for not using all your passes. If an extra pass beyond the 3 for each marking period is required, you must accept a tardy.
Sharpening Your Pencil: Be sure to come to class with more than one sharpened pencil. Pencils will not be sharpened during discussions or direction-giving. Raise your pencil to signal me. I will signal permission, if appropriate at the time. Go straight to the sharpener and back without talking to others.
If You Are Tardy: Avoid being tardy to my class. Enter class quietly, turn in your homework, gather your materials, and join the current activity. Do not disturb the class. You must sign in on the Tardy Board and attach your pass to it. The Bellringer and quiz must be made up during the same class.
If You Miss a Class: Avoid missing my class. Notes and homework are available on the class website. You are responsible for ensuring that you are caught up on all assignments and have them turned in by the due date (or discuss this with me if you are unable to do so). Please ask if you are confused about the material. If you miss a test, you must set up a time to re-take it. It will be a different from the one given to the rest of the class (same difficulty level).
When We Have Visitors: Continue the current class activity – do not disturb class by talking to our visitor. If we were having a discussion or taking notes please use the time to review your notes. This is not the time to talk to others.
Other Interruptions: Listen to all announcements carefully. Do not use this time to talk.
If You Finish an Assignment Early: Work on another assignment for my class. Work on an assignment for one of your other classes. Do a logic, Sudoku, or cross-sum puzzle. Read a book. Boredom is not an option.
Storage of Personal Items: You should only have the materials currently being used on your desk. Everything else should be under your desk. Do not leave items in the walkway for safety reasons.
When We Have a Substitute: All our seating charts, expectations, and procedures are in effect. I will leave all that information for the substitute. Be respectful to the substitute – he/she is an employee of the county and deserves your respect. Assignments and quizzes count double. I will be asking for behavior reports.
